Best Lost Ark Bard build: Overview
The Bard plays music, as you might expect, and this is how she delivers the powerful buffs that support her team. Her identity skill is Serenade, and using it, she has a couple of go-to songs she can play for the party to grant special buffs:
- Serenade of Courage boosts the whole party’s attack damage against all enemies.
- Serenade of Salvation heals the rest of the party.
- Like most Lost Ark characters with a single identity skill, the Bard can stack up to three charges for her skill, and once depleted her Serenade metre is refilled by performing attacks against enemies. Each Serenade uses up one charge, so you can perform a little musical montage of up to three tunes before running out of energy, if that’s what the situation calls for.
- As a general rule, Serenade of Salvation is the most useful part of the Bard’s kit — especially as you get towards the endgame and during PvP encounters, where you’ll often struggle to progress unless you have some hefty healing support in your party. However, other than keeping her Serenade mana charged, there’s nothing you really need to do to build up either aspects of her identity skill; so other than trying to keep at least one charge in reserve for healing at all times, there’s not much more for you to worry about.
- Of course, no class is completely without downsides, and the Bard’s shortcomings are rather obvious. She has low HP and defence compared to sturdier characters, meaning that teammates will need to take care of her to allow her to look after them. She’s also, as you might expect, not much for fighting except for the hits she needs to land to recharge her mana, so you do risk missing out on some of Lost Ark’s best combat mechanics when you play as her.
Best Lost Ark Bard Build:Engravings
Once a Lost Ark character reaches Level 50, you can apply Engravings to them. Engravings are part of Lost Ark’s endgame content, and allow you to apply a variety of buffs and boosts to customise your character’s kit a little more. As well as generic engravings available to all characters, every class has two “class bonus” engravings unique to them. Effectively, these let you pick a subclass for them to specialise in.
The Engravings for the Bard are Desperate Salvation and True Courage:
- Desperate Salvation activates when the Serenade of Salvation buff ends. It’s an additional buff which recovers another 24% of your max HP.
- True Courage increases the outgoing damage of Serenade of Courage by 20%, and increases its crit rate by 10%.
Since the Bard is commonly built around healing, Desperate Salvation ought to be your go-to choice of class engraving for her.However, the Bard is fundamentally a team player, so it’s worth considering switching out for True Courage if the rest of your party have a specific need for it.
- The number of engravings you can equip is variable, and depends on the engraving slots you have available. Class-specific bonus engravings require Learned Engraving slots, which you unlock by reading books you accumulate throughout your adventures in Arkesia. The two “generic” engraving types that can be equipped by all classes (damage boosts and utility buffs) are equipped according to how many engraving points you have available through a combination of your character’s equipped accessories (such as necklaces, earrings, rings, etc.) and their Ability stones, all of which can be picked up as loot or from merchants throughout the game. Shuffle your loadout until you’ve maxed out your engravings points to 35 and you should be able to equip about three generic engravings in addition to your class bonus.
- Since the Bard is one of the few characters in Lost Ark who you won’t be building for damage potential, the usual go-to engravings aren’t necessarily the best in her case. For this area of her build, focus on mana regeneration and improving her defences with a selection of the following:
- Heavy Armour increases the Bard’s defence by up to 150%. There aren’t many other opportunities to improve this stat for her, so it’s an invaluable choice if you’re feeling vulnerable and squishy.
- Spirit Absorption increases the Bard’s attack and movement speeds by 15% each. This is much more important than it might initially sound, since quick movements while dodging and kiting are important for ensuring the Bard’s safety, especially in boss fights.
- Increased Max MP adds an extra 30% to the Bard’s mana pool, which is useful for ensuring that her normal skills don’t run out of juice.
- Awakening reduces the cooldown time on the Bard’s awakening skill by 50%, and adds three more uses before triggering cooldown.

Best Lost Ark Bard Build: Combat Stats and accessories
In addition to Engravings, accessory items in Lost Ark (necklaces, earrings, and rings) are your source for Combat Stats. These substats can have a major effect on your character, and it is important to target gear with the right stats for your build. Bards should focus on Crit while levelling, which will increase your critical strike rate and damage for a nice clear speed boost. Use Specialisation as a secondary stat to build Serenade Meter faster.
Once you hit level 50 and start running group content like Abyssal Dungeons, you will want to drop the Crit in favour of Swiftness. This will decrease your cooldowns and help you cast support skills more often. Whether you prioritise Swiftness or Specialization first is up to you. Both are perfectly viable options.

FAQ’s
Is Bard the best class in Lost Ark?
One of the devoted support characters in Lost Ark is the Bard, who is typically the best option for a dedicated support in both PvE and PvP, though the Paladin (and, in the future, the Artist) also see play.
